AWARDS
The Anthem Awards
10-Time Winner
The Webby Awards’ Global Platform for Social Impact
The Anthem Awards honor the purpose-driven work of people, companies, and organizations worldwide. Since 2021, The Iconoclast Dinner Experience has been consistently recognized for its excellence in Education, Art & Culture, and Diversity, Equity & Inclusion.
- 2025 Silver & Community Voice: Education, Art & Culture (Fundraising)
- 2025 Bronze: Education, Art & Culture (Awareness)
- 2024 Gold: Education, Art & Culture (Fundraising)
- 2024 Silver (Double Win): Local Awareness & Awareness Categories
- 2023 Gold: Diversity, Equity & Inclusion (Fundraising)
- 2023 Silver: Diversity, Equity & Inclusion (Awareness & Media)
- 2021 Gold: Education, Art & Culture (Awareness)
- 2021 Silver: Education, Art & Culture (Fundraising)
The Webby Awards
The Leading International Award Honoring Excellence on the Internet
- 2021 Nominee: Podcasts – Arts & Culture (IDE Impolite Conversation)
